Model Number: GH5184XP Brand: Whirlpool Age: 1 - 5 years
My microwave has decided to die due to a bad bulb short as I was changing it. Since then, the microwave has gone completely dead. Nothing on timer screen, won't turn on. I pulled the cover off and replaced the internal fuse then checked all other connections. The plug and circuit breaker fuse are fine, getting constant power. I am at a loss of what else to do to get this thing back working. Can someone PLEASE give me some helpful insight? I really don't feel like buying a new microwave when this is only about 4 years old.
